Why Are Roots Important for Plants?

Last Updated: June 2026 · Plant Care Answer

Direct Answer

Roots are the lifeline of every plant. They absorb water and dissolved nutrients from the soil, anchor the plant in its growing medium, store energy reserves as starches and sugars, and form symbiotic relationships with beneficial soil fungi (mycorrhizae) that dramatically expand nutrient access. When roots are unhealthy, the entire plant suffers — making root health the single most important factor in houseplant care.

What Do Roots Actually Do

Roots perform four essential functions that keep the entire plant alive and growing. Understanding these functions helps explain why so many houseplant problems — yellowing leaves, wilting, stunted growth — trace back to root issues.

First, roots absorb water and dissolved mineral nutrients from the soil through tiny root hairs near their tips. These microscopic hairs dramatically increase the surface area available for absorption. A single plant can have billions of root hairs, giving it access to water and nutrients throughout the entire soil volume.

Second, roots anchor the plant in its growing medium. While this seems less critical for a potted houseplant than for a tree in a storm, anchorage still matters — a well-rooted plant is stable in its pot and maintains proper contact between roots and soil for efficient water uptake.

Third, roots serve as energy storage organs. During active growth, plants produce more sugars through photosynthesis than they immediately need. The excess is converted to starch and stored in the roots, ready to fuel new growth when the plant breaks dormancy or recovers from stress.

Fourth, roots form symbiotic partnerships with mycorrhizal fungi — beneficial soil organisms that extend hair-thin filaments far beyond the root zone. These fungal networks can increase a plant's effective root surface area by 100 to 1,000 times, providing access to phosphorus and other nutrients the roots alone could never reach. In return, the plant provides the fungi with sugars from photosynthesis.

Healthy vs Unhealthy Roots

CharacteristicHealthy RootsUnhealthy Roots
ColorWhite, cream, or light tanBrown, black, or gray
TextureFirm and plumpMushy (overwatered) or brittle and papery (dried out)
SmellEarthy or no smellFoul, rotten, or sour odor
FlexibilityBend without breakingSnap easily or disintegrate when touched
Growth tipsWhite or light-colored tips visibleNo new growth tips; tips are brown or absent
Root densityEvenly distributed through soilCircling the pot walls (rootbound) or sparse and patchy

How to Support Root Health

  • ->Use well-draining soil appropriate for your plant type — soggy soil suffocates roots by cutting off oxygen supply.
  • ->Always use pots with drainage holes. Standing water at the bottom of a pot creates anaerobic conditions that cause root rot.
  • ->Water thoroughly but infrequently. Deep watering encourages roots to grow downward; constant light watering keeps roots shallow and weak.
  • ->Repot when roots start circling the pot — typically every 1–2 years for most houseplants. Go up only one pot size (1–2 inches in diameter).
  • ->Fertilize at half strength during the growing season. Over-fertilizing causes salt buildup that burns and desiccates fine root hairs.
  • ->Maintain appropriate temperatures — most houseplant roots are damaged below 50°F (10°C), especially when soil is wet.
  • ->Consider adding mycorrhizal inoculant when repotting to establish beneficial fungal partnerships that support nutrient uptake.

When to Check Your Plant's Roots

  • ->When a plant wilts even though the soil is moist — this suggests root rot has destroyed the roots' ability to absorb water.
  • ->When growth has stalled despite proper light and fertilizer — the plant may be severely rootbound.
  • ->When you notice a foul smell coming from the soil — this almost always indicates rotting roots.
  • ->When you see roots growing out of the drainage holes — a sign the plant has outgrown its pot.
  • ->During your annual or biannual repotting — take the opportunity to inspect root color, texture, and density.
  • ->After any period of neglect (vacation, etc.) — check for dried-out or rotting roots depending on whether the plant was under- or overwatered.

Healthy roots are typically white, cream, or light tan. Actively growing root tips are often bright white. Some plants naturally have darker roots — for example, certain orchid roots are silvery-green — but in general, brown or black roots indicate a problem. Mushy brown roots signal overwatering and rot, while dry, brittle brown roots indicate desiccation.
